Extension:MultimediaViewer

This page is a translated version of the page Extension:MultimediaViewer and the translation is 9% complete.
Toto rozšíření je součástí MediaWiki 1.31 a vyšší. Zbývající konfigurační pokyny je stále nutné dodržovat.
Příručka k rozšířením MediaWiki
MultimediaViewer
Stav rozšíření: stabilní
Implementace Uživatelské rozhraní, Ajax
Popis Poskytuje uživatelům lepší zážitek, pokud kliknou na miniatury na stránce
Autoři
Zásady kompatibility Vydání snímků současně s MediaWiki. Hlavní vývojová větev není zpětně kompatibilní.
MediaWiki 1.25+
PHP 5.4+
Licence GNU General Public License 2.0 nebo novější
Stáhnout
Příklad MediaWiki.org
  • $wgMediaViewerUseThumbnailGuessing
  • $wgMediaViewerRecordVirtualViewBeaconURI
  • $wgMediaViewerImageQueryParameter
  • $wgMediaViewerThumbnailBucketSizes
  • $wgMediaViewerEnableByDefault
  • $wgMediaViewerEnableByDefaultForAnonymous
  • $wgMediaViewerExtensions
Přeložte rozšíření MultimediaViewer, používá-li lokalizaci z translatewiki.net
Problémy Otevřené úkoly · Nahlásit chybu

The MultimediaViewer extension gives wiki users a different interface for viewing full-size or nearly full-size images in their browser without extraneous page loads or confusing interstitial pages.

You will also likely want to download Rozšíření:CommonsMetadata . It is not a hard requirement, but without it, you will not get much information in the boxes showing details about the images.

On third-party wikis, even if you only use locally uploaded images, you need CommonsMetatada to populate the information in the boxes via a template holding information about the files.)

  • Stáhněte soubor/y a vložte je do adresáře pojmenovaného MultimediaViewer ve vaší složce extensions/.
    Vývojáři a přispěvatelé kódu by si místo toho měli nainstalovat rozšíření from Git pomocí:
    cd extensions/
    git clone https://gerrit.wikimedia.org/r/mediawiki/extensions/MultimediaViewer
    
  • Na konec vašeho souboru LocalSettings.php přidejte následující kód:
    wfLoadExtension( 'MultimediaViewer' );
    
  • Configure as required
  • Yes Dokončeno – Přejděte na stránku Special:Version vaší wiki a zkontrolujte, zda bylo rozšíření úspěšně nainstalováno.


Instalace Vagrant:

  • Pokud používáte Vagrant , instalujte s těmito parametry vagrant roles enable multimediaviewer --provision

Configuration

  • $wgMediaViewerEnableByDefault and $wgMediaViewerEnableByDefaultForAnonymous will determine whether MultimediaViewer is enabled by default for everyone and anonymous users, respectively.

They both default to true.

  • $wgMediaViewerUseThumbnailGuessing will improve performance when enabled, but can be fragile depending on how the wiki is set up (it will probably work fine if you use a 404 handler).
Forced download

To ensure files are offered for download and not viewed in the user's browser following a click on the Download … button, the server has to be configured, except when using vagrant:

If the requested URL to an image directory contains the download query parameter, the Content-Disposition-header must be set to attachment. This can be achieved in Apache and compatible servers using mod_rewrite and mod_headers in a .htaccess file. Varnish configuration can look like this.

Usage testing

Next, go to a page that has a thumbnail on it. Try clicking on the image or on the "expand" icon near it. The lightbox should pop up and give you a bigger view of the image.

If you'd prefer, there's an exported test environment that you can use via "Special:Import" to set up a suitable testing environment quickly.

Templates

MultimediaViewer and UploadWizard need several templates to show data of photos. Save this code in an XML file and import it in your wiki.

See also